FAA Drone Altitude Regulations: The Basics

The FAA regulates all UAVs and quadcopters under Part 107 for commercial operations and the Special Rule for Model Aircraft for recreational use. The core rule is straightforward: no drone may fly higher than 400 feet AGL unless specific exceptions apply.

Recreational vs. Commercial Drone Pilots

Recreational pilots, those flying for fun like practicing cinematic shots or enjoying micro drones, must follow the 400-foot limit as per the FAA’s guidelines. You need to complete The Recreational UAS Safety Test (TRUST) and fly within visual line of sight (VLOS).

Commercial operators require a Part 107 Remote Pilot Certificate and adhere to the same 400-foot ceiling, but with added requirements like pre-flight inspections and logging flights. Tools like GPS and stabilization systems on drones such as the DJI Mavic 3 help maintain altitude awareness, but they’re no substitute for knowing the rules.

This limit prevents drones from interfering with manned aircraft, which typically fly much higher. Ground level is measured from the closest point on the Earth’s surface beneath the drone, not sea level, making navigation systems crucial in varied terrain.

Exceptions to the 400-Foot Rule

While 400 feet is the standard, the FAA provides waivers for certain scenarios. These allow flights up to 3,000 feet or more under controlled conditions.

Flying Over Structures and Towers

One key exception permits flying up to 400 feet above a structure, provided the drone doesn’t exceed 400 feet over surrounding ground. For instance, hovering 300 feet above a 200-foot building means your total height could reach 500 feet AGL legally. This is ideal for inspections or thermal imaging with gimbal cameras.

To qualify, the structure must be fixed, like a cell tower or building, and you must maintain safe distances. Pilots using obstacle avoidance sensors on models like the Autel Evo Lite benefit here, as these systems prevent collisions during elevated operations.

Waivers, Authorizations, and Controlled Airspace

For heights beyond 400 feet, apply for a waiver via the FAA’s LAANC system or DroneZone portal. Waivers are common for mapping, remote sensing, or AI follow mode in agriculture.

In controlled airspace near airports, even 400 feet requires authorization. Temporary Flight Restrictions (TFRs) around events, wildfires, or landmarks like the Statue of Liberty prohibit flights altogether. Always check apps like B4UFLY or AirMap integrated with your drone controller.

Autonomous flights with autonomous flight tech demand extra scrutiny; waivers ensure beyond-visual-line-of-sight (BVLOS) operations stay safe.

Consequences of Flying Too High Without Approval

Ignoring altitude limits isn’t worth the risk. The FAA has ramped up enforcement, using tools like radar tracking and public reports.

Violations start with warnings but escalate to fines up to $1,644 per incident for individuals, or $16,450 for organizations. Repeat offenders face certificate suspension, drone seizure, or criminal charges if endangering aircraft. In 2023 alone, thousands of citations were issued, many for altitude breaches during FPV systems racing.

Insurance often voids coverage for illegal flights, leaving you liable for damages. Real-world cases include pilots fined near stadiums or national parks, where optical zoom tempted high-altitude shots.
